External review found military’s COVID-19 vaccine policy violated Charter of Rights

OTTAWA — A tribunal that's part of the military grievance process has found that a COVID-19 vaccine policy violated Armed Forces members' Charter rights.

The vaccine policy, which was created in November 2021, required Canadian Armed Forces members to be vaccinated against COVID-19 or face release.
